WebPolyatomic ions. In this article, we will discuss polyatomic ions. The prefix poly- means many, so a polyatomic ion is an ion that contains more than one atom. This differentiates polyatomic ions from monatomic ions, which contain only one atom. Examples of monatomic ions include \text {Na}^+ Na+, \text {Fe}^ {3+} Fe3+, \text {Cl}^- Cl−, and ... WebPhosphates are nutrient compounds of phosphorus and oxygen that are essential to human, plant, and animal life. In humans, phosphate is necessary for the formation of bones and … WebPhosphate esters are subject to biodegradation in aquatic and terrestrial environments. Top of Page. Exposure to Phosphate Ester Flame Retardants. Humans can be exposed by a combination of oral, inhalation, and dermal routes. Ingesting food contaminated with phosphate esters is the primary source of exposure. Most foods have been found to ...

One more set of polyatomic ions to know. So we have CrO four two minus, which is called Chromate. And if we have two Chromiums, so Cr two O seven two minus this is called Dichromate.
